Dead Baby Found in Bushes at Roseville Park, City Says

The baby was found hidden in the bushes at Saugstad Park.

A dead newborn baby was found in the bushes at Saugstad Park in Roseville Monday morning, city officials say.

The baby, whose gender and identity are not yet known, was found by a city work crew at 7:50 a.m. Monday, according to a city press release.

"It is undetermined at this time how the baby died, or why the baby was deposited in the bushes at the park," the press release stated. "The baby had been wrapped in bags and placed into a diaper box and then concealed in the bushes off of the bike trail that runs adjacent to the creek."

The baby appeared to be full-term, the city said.

The city asks anyone with information or who knows someone who may have been pregnant and is no longer pregnant, but doesn't have a child, to call police at 916-774-5070.

The city reminds residents that the 2001 Safe Surrender Baby Law allows any parent or legal guardian to confidentially surrender a 3-day-old or younger infant to any designated Safe Surrender facility–including any Roseville Fire station.

Saugstad Park is located at 100 Buljan Dr.
